Small renovations involve targeted improvements, repairs, and upgrades within a home that enhance functionality, appearance, or comfort without requiring a full-scale rebuild. These types of projects often focus on specific rooms or areas such as kitchens, bathrooms, living spaces, or internal structural elements. Homeowners typically choose small renovations when parts of their property become outdated, damaged, or no longer suit their needs. In Melbourne's Bayside suburbs, homes often undergo gradual updates due to ageing materials, lifestyle changes, or general wear and tear over time. Small renovation work can include replacing damaged building components, improving internal layouts, updating finishes, or addressing functional issues within the home. These projects are often completed alongside other carpentry and maintenance work to achieve a more cohesive result. While the scale is smaller than a full renovation, the impact on comfort, usability, and appearance can still be significant when completed correctly with attention to detail and proper workmanship.

Small renovations can include room upgrades, internal layout adjustments, wall and surface repairs, flooring replacement, door and window improvements, plaster repairs, painting, and general property enhancements. Work may also involve replacing worn building components, improving functionality within specific areas, and updating interior finishes to better suit modern living requirements. These services are commonly used for kitchens, bathrooms, living rooms, hallways, and other key areas within residential properties.






Outdated finishes, worn surfaces, damaged internal structures, inefficient layouts, and general deterioration are common signs that small renovation work may be needed. Homeowners may also notice that certain rooms no longer function well for their needs, or that repairs alone are no longer sufficient to restore usability or appearance. In older Melbourne homes, gradual wear and evolving household requirements often make small renovations a practical way to improve liveability.

Small renovations typically include targeted improvements such as room updates, repairs to internal structures, flooring replacement, door and window upgrades, plaster repairs, and painting work. The focus is on improving specific areas rather than completing a full home rebuild.
A small renovation focuses on individual rooms or specific areas of the home, while a full renovation involves extensive structural and design changes across the entire property. Small renovations are generally more targeted and completed within a shorter timeframe.
Yes. Well-executed small renovations can improve the appearance, functionality, and overall condition of a property, which may positively influence its market appeal. Even minor updates can make a noticeable difference when done properly.
Some projects may involve multiple types of work such as carpentry, plastering, painting, and flooring. However, many small renovations can be managed through a single contractor who coordinates these tasks as part of the overall project.
Small renovations are often started when parts of a home become outdated, damaged, or no longer meet the needs of the household. They are also commonly carried out when preparing a property for sale or improving day-to-day comfort.
